CALGARY- RCMP have arrested a man who was caught excessively speeding on a motorcycle, before trying to run away from officers on foot.
Around 1:30 p.m. on Thursday, Mounties in Airdrie saw the man travelling northbound on Highway 2 near Airdrie. He was going between 187 and 200 km/h, and officers weren’t able to catch up with him until the driver got caught in traffic near the Olds overpass.

At that point, the man pulled over, jumped off the bike and tried to run away. Officers managed to take him into custody a short time later.
The man, a 24-year-old from Calgary, is now being held by Airdrie RCMP. Charges are pending.
